Why Digitally Transforming the Mortgage Banking Indus Matters
The mortgage banking sector has traditionally been paper-heavy, manual, and time-
consuming, often involving weeks or even months to finalize a loan. However, in today’s
fast-paced world, customers expect speed, transparency, and convenience. Digitally
transforming the mortgage banking indus addresses these expectations by automating
repetitive tasks, enabling real-time communication, and improving data accuracy.
Moreover, the mortgage industry faces stringent regulatory requirements and complex
risk assessments. Digital transformation helps institutions stay compliant through better
data management and audit trails. It also opens the door for data-driven decision-making,
allowing lenders to better assess borrower creditworthiness and tailor products
accordingly.

Key Technologies Driving the Digital Transformation
Several cutting-edge technologies are at the forefront of digitally transforming the
mortgage banking indus. Understanding these tools can shed light on how the industry is
evolving.
Artificial Intelligence and Machine Learning
AI and machine learning algorithms analyze vast amounts of data to automate
underwriting and risk assessment. These technologies can quickly evaluate credit scores,
employment history, and other financial indicators to make lending decisions faster and
with greater accuracy. They also identify patterns that might signal fraud or default risks.
Robotic Process Automation (RPA)
RPA automates repetitive, rule-based tasks such as data entry, document verification, and
compliance checks. By reducing manual labor, RPA minimizes human error and frees up
employees to focus on higher-value activities like customer engagement and strategic
planning.
Blockchain for Secure Transactions
Blockchain technology offers a secure, transparent way to manage mortgage transactions,
title transfers, and contracts. By creating immutable records, blockchain can reduce fraud,
speed up closings, and lower costs associated with intermediaries.
Cloud Computing
Migrating mortgage operations to the cloud provides scalable infrastructure, enabling
lenders to handle peak demand periods efficiently. Cloud platforms also facilitate
collaboration between different stakeholders including brokers, underwriters, and
regulators, ensuring seamless data sharing and communication.
Challenges in Digitally Transforming the Mortgage Banking Indus
Despite the clear advantages, the path toward digital transformation is not without
hurdles. Many mortgage institutions grapple with legacy systems that are difficult to
integrate with new technologies. Transitioning to digital workflows requires significant
investment in IT infrastructure and staff training.
Security and privacy concerns also loom large. Handling sensitive personal and financial
data mandates robust cybersecurity measures to prevent breaches and maintain
customer trust.
Additionally, regulatory compliance in an evolving digital landscape requires constant
vigilance. Ensuring that automated processes adhere to lending laws and fair housing
regulations is critical to avoid costly penalties.

The Impact of Digital Transformation on Mortgage Origination
and Servicing
Digitally transforming the mortgage banking indus has a profound effect on both loan
origination and ongoing loan servicing.
Streamlining Loan Origination
Automated credit checks, digital document verification, and AI-powered underwriting
drastically reduce the time it takes to process mortgage applications. Online portals allow
borrowers to complete applications at their convenience, upload documents instantly, and
track application status in real time.
Many lenders have introduced pre-approval systems powered by machine learning,
enabling borrowers to receive conditional approvals in minutes rather than days. This
agility not only improves customer satisfaction but also increases conversion rates.
Optimizing Loan Servicing
Digital tools enhance loan servicing by enabling electronic payments, automated
reminders, and self-service account management portals. Borrowers can access their loan
details anytime, make adjustments to payment plans, and communicate with support
teams through chatbots or live agents.
For lenders, predictive analytics help identify delinquency risks before they materialize,
allowing for proactive intervention and loss mitigation.

The Current Landscape of Mortgage Banking
Before the digital wave, mortgage lending relied heavily on face-to-face interactions,
manual document verification, and slow underwriting processes. The inefficiencies
inherent in these traditional methods often resulted in delays, errors, and heightened
operational costs. According to the Mortgage Bankers Association, the average loan
application process could take anywhere from 30 to 45 days, with significant variability
depending on lender capabilities.
Moreover, the customer experience was frequently marred by lack of transparency and
communication gaps, leading to frustration and lost business opportunities. In this
context, digitally transforming the mortgage banking indus is not just a technological
upgrade but a fundamental rethinking of service delivery and operational architecture.

Technological Innovations Driving the Shift
Digitally transforming the mortgage banking indus involves integrating a variety of
technologies that collectively reshape the lending ecosystem.
Automation and Workflow Optimization
Robotic Process Automation (RPA) enables lenders to automate repetitive tasks such as
data entry, document collection, and preliminary credit checks. This reduces processing
time and frees human resources for more complex decision-making.
Artificial Intelligence and Machine Learning
AI-powered underwriting models analyze extensive datasets to assess borrower risk more
accurately and quickly than traditional methods. Machine learning algorithms can identify
patterns and anomalies that improve fraud detection and creditworthiness assessments.
Cloud Computing and Data Management
Cloud platforms facilitate scalable data storage and computing power, enabling real-time
collaboration among stakeholders, including borrowers, lenders, appraisers, and
regulators. This connectivity accelerates the loan lifecycle and enhances data security.
Digital Document Management and E-Signatures
Transitioning from paper-based documentation to digital formats reduces errors and
expedites approvals. E-signature technology ensures compliance and convenience,
allowing borrowers to sign documents remotely.

Challenges and Considerations
Despite the clear advantages, the journey toward digitally transforming the mortgage
banking indus is not without obstacles.
Legacy Systems Integration
Many mortgage lenders operate on outdated core banking systems. Integrating new
digital solutions with legacy infrastructure requires significant investment and careful
planning to avoid disruption.
Data Privacy and Security
Handling sensitive borrower information digitally raises concerns about cybersecurity.
Institutions must implement robust data protection measures to prevent breaches and
maintain trust.
Change Management and Workforce Adaptation
Employees need to be trained and supported through the transition to new technologies.
Resistance to change and skill gaps can impede successful implementation.
Regulatory Uncertainty
As digital mortgage processes evolve, regulatory frameworks may lag, creating ambiguity
around compliance standards for emerging technologies such as AI underwriting.
